Keeping this in view, how many dollars is a mansion?

Zillow defines a mansion as a very large house, typically ranging from 5,000 to 8,000 square feet. In some US cities, mansions go for as little as $500,000.

How much is it to rent a mansion for a day?

In the country's most prominent and highly populated cities, a fair average/estimate for mansions in general would be about be about $500 per hour, which adds up to about $3,000 for six hours.

How much money do you need to buy a 10 million dollar house?

In order to own a ten million dollar home, you would likely need to put down a million dollars and that would leave your payment at around $45,000 a month, plus property taxes, insurance and maintenance.

Can a doctor afford a million dollar home?

A doctor loan with down payment as low as $50,000 can fetch you a $1 million home, according to Mettle. With decent credit, physicians can borrow up to $400,000 with zero down.

How many rooms does a mansion have?

While some modern day mansions can certainly have 10 bedroom, the minimum in today's world is 5–6 bedrooms. The days of 15 to 30 bedroom mansions are basically dead. Modern money would rather have larger bedrooms, a game room, giant closets, or a movie theater than more useless staff bedrooms.

What is a mini mansion?

Mini-Mansion has no real definition so you can use that if you want, there's no one stopping you. McMansion is a pejorative term for a "cookie cutter" large home built in tract developments.

How big is a mansion?

According to some experts, the modern-day mansions are houses whose floor area is more than 8,000 square feet and have all the desired comforts stylishly built to grab the attention of onlookers. However, the size can vary depending on the location of the property.

How much does it cost to own a million dollar home?

Depending on your location, you should expect to pay between $15,000 and $40,000 in closing costs. To be on the safe side, you should have your down payment of $200,000 plus an additional $40,000 for closing costs to buy a $1 million home.

Is 4000 square feet a mansion?

Charlie Cheever of quora.com writes, "Technically, realtors term mansions as houses that have at least 8,000 square feet of floor space." Merriam-Webster's dictionary definition is less definitive, simply stating that a mansion is "a large and impressive house: the large house of a wealthy person."

What country has the cheapest mansions?

By these rankings, Turkey is the most affordable country for home shoppers, with an average cost of $69 per square foot. No. 2 for affordability is Mexico, where the average dwelling comes in at $90.10 a square foot (by the rough math, that could get you a 1,000-square-foot dwelling for around $90,000).

How long does it take to build a mansion?

BOTTOM LINE: A small mansion could be built in 6 months minimum, but it's usually 1 year minimum. I've seen mansions takes years and years, and even then the owners keep making changes.
